Capetus Silvius

Tenth century Latin king of Alba Longa

Capetus or Capetus Silvius (said to have reigned 934-921 BC) (Latin: Căpĕtŭs Sĭluĭŭs) was a descendant of Aeneas and one of the legendary Latin kings of Alba Longa. He was the son of Capys, and the father of Tiberinus, after whom the Tiber river was named.
